Output 62c28375fa701498ccf0dab0a53bd722f23fd0a8f69f8b20763456a42061f079:0

value
2641086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d6aed3dc38795f2c24ca6e762988f332481e6d OP_EQUAL
address
3QHU1Me5oWgGX6Kbs3sUjHrXrWzcASCycM
transaction
62c28375fa701498ccf0dab0a53bd722f23fd0a8f69f8b20763456a42061f079